Unusual Uses for Your Microwave

It’s probably just hanging out and feeling a bit lonely in your kitchen, so why not put it to some uses even when you don’t have leftovers to heat up? Regina over at The Fun Times Guide loves using her microwave for a whole lot of things. Check out a few of them:

  • Sterilize garden soil before planting seedlings. Spread the soil on a flat dish and heat on high for a minute and a half.
  • Cook 1 quart of pasta in 1 cup of water. For spaghetti use a little less, for penne use a little bit more. Microwave the pasta on high for about 20 minutes to cook through. This could be a good summer option when you don’t want to heat your kitchen up with the stove.
  • Get more juice from citrus fruits by microwaving them for about 20 seconds before squeezing.
  • Combine fabric dye with cold water and the item you’d like to dye in a microwave-safe bowl. Cover and microwave on high for 4 minutes.
